Nurse Supervisor

Job in Winston-Salem, Forsyth County, North Carolina, 27104, USA
Listing for: Adecco
Full Time position

Are you an experienced RN ready to take the next step in your leadership career while making a meaningful impact on patients' recovery?

We're looking for a Nurse Supervisor to join a collaborative inpatient rehabilitation team where strong clinical leadership, teamwork, and compassionate patient care are valued every day.

Why This Opportunity?

Step into a leadership role where you can make an impact not only on patient outcomes, but also on the nurses and staff you lead. You'll help ensure high-quality care, support your team, resolve issues, and create a positive environment focused on successful patient recovery.

What You'll Do
  • Supervise nursing care, treatment, and services during assigned shifts/unit
  • Provide leadership, direction, and support to nursing staff
  • Help develop and implement individualized patient care programs, policies, and procedures
  • Serve as a key liaison between administration, nursing leadership, and staff
  • Provide real-time coaching, feedback, performance evaluations, and counseling
  • Address staffing and patient-care issues and help drive effective resolutions
  • Step in to provide direct patient care when needed
  • Build meaningful relationships with patients and understand their physical, mental, and emotional needs
  • Promote a collaborative, team-oriented environment focused on quality outcomes
  • Celebrate patient progress and successes throughout their recovery journey
What We're Looking For
  • Current RN license in accordance with state requirements
  • ACLS certification required within 1 year of starting
  • CRRN certification required within 1 year of meeting eligibility requirements
  • BSN or related bachelor's degree preferred
  • 2+ years of recent inpatient hospital experience within the last 5 years
  • Previous nursing leadership experience, such as Charge Nurse, Lead RN, or similar role
  • Demonstrated ability to provide direction, resolve issues, and maintain accountability for patient and staff outcomes
